Driver Door Won't Lock
Long story short, the driver-side front door of my 01 C320 (that just recently turned 151K miles) decided to stop locking when told so via the smartkey (or the dash button) and started throwing out the "Door Open" warning when driving. It's not the infamous "pin dance" where the lock bounces up and down a few times when it is trying to lock it. It just won't lock, unless i manually push it in from the inside (which takes some resistance) or lock it with the real metal key.
This started this morning (which was the first hot 88F+ day in the dc area in a long time if that makes a difference) after working perfectly ever since i got the car a year and a half ago. The door unlocks via the smartkey.
Also one of the side-issues this comes with is a "Remove Key" warning coupled with beeping when I turn the engine off which lasts until i remove the key from the ignition.
My question is two-fold: (1) is this likely meaning that the door lock needs to be replaced? and (2) can there be another issue at play, given that "door open" and the "remove key" signs?
